Parbatia Gaon Population - Tinsukia, Assam
Parbatia Gaon is a small village located in Tinsukia Circle of Tinsukia district, Assam with total 34 families residing. The Parbatia Gaon village has population of 160 of which 88 are males while 72 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Parbatia Gaon village population of children with age 0-6 is 16 which makes up 10.00 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Parbatia Gaon village is 818 which is lower than Assam state average of 958. Child Sex Ratio for the Parbatia Gaon as per census is 455, lower than Assam average of 962.
Parbatia Gaon village has lower literacy rate compared to Assam. In 2011, literacy rate of Parbatia Gaon village was 49.31 % compared to 72.19 % of Assam. In Parbatia Gaon Male literacy stands at 55.84 % while female literacy rate was 41.79 %.

Parbatia Gaon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 34 | - | - |
Population | 160 | 88 | 72 |
Child (0-6) | 16 | 11 | 5 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 49.31 % | 55.84 % | 41.79 % |
Total Workers | 60 | 48 | 12 |
Main Worker | 30 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 30 | 26 | 4 |
